## SproutCycle Environments

Quick refresher before the sync: SproutCycle (our plant-watering scheduler) runs in three environments — dev, staging, and prod. Dev resets nightly, staging mirrors prod minus the greenhouse sensor feed, and prod is what actually keeps Marla's ferns alive. If you're debugging drip intervals, use staging. Here are the current staging configuration values:

config for bafog-fajog:
oliix:
  log_level: error
  metrics_host: metrics.oliix.zemvarsys.internal
  pool_size: 4

Subject: Memtrace cut-over complete

Team,

Cut-over to Memtrace v2 for GPU memory profiling finished last night. Old v1 agents are disabled; any tickets referencing v1 dashboards should be closed as resolved-by-migration. Sampling overhead is now under 2% and allocation traces include kernel names. Known gap: profiles older than 30 days were not migrated. Point customers at the v2 docs for setup questions. For reference when troubleshooting, the agent now runs with the following configuration.

settings of bagaf-bawip:
[aldax]
port = 5000
region = south-4
host = aldax.brasklabs.corp
team = brivan
timeout_ms = 2000
retries = 2

FINANCE REVIEW SUMMARY — PILOT CHURN

Churn in the Larkspur pilot exceeded forecast, concentrated among small accounts onboarded in the first wave. Revenue impact is modest; acquisition spend on the cohort is written off. Retention fixes ship next cycle. Margin on remaining pilot accounts holds above plan. The board should read the confidential note below before the pilot go/no-go decision.

board note of kawig-tahog: Ulairax Works is in early talks to buy Noriusix Works for about $31.4 million. The Pelmir launch date is April 2, and nothing goes to the press before then.